The draw for the Round of 16 stage of the 2025/26 MTN FA Cup has been held.
Defending champions Asante Kotoko have been given a tough challenge as they host Aduana FC for a place in the quarter-finals.
That game is one of the three all-Ghana Premier League clashes drawn at Tuesday’s ceremony.
Ghana Premier League leaders Medeama SC will battle FC Samartex in a Western Region derby while Nations FC also face off with Swedru All Blacks.
Division One League sides Techiman Liberty Youth and Real Tamale United will also battle for a quarter-final place.
2022/23 champions Dreams FC will host Inter Allies while struggling GPL side Eleven Wonders will also host last year’s semi-finalists Attram de Visser.
Coach Samuel Boadu would want to chase a third trophy with Berekum Chelsea as they host Division One Zone 1 side Tamale City.
Division 2 side True Life FC, who knocked out Hearts of Oak, will welcome Heart of Lions to their home grounds.
